Structural Seal structure: the inspiration of Leak Prevention

the elemental integrity of the mud mixing hopper hinges about the robustness of its structural seal structure. This goes past just bolting factors with each other; it needs a deep idea of resources science, fluid dynamics, and mechanical engineering concepts.

Dynamic Seals (Rotating Components): Mixing hoppers frequently include rotating shafts for economical mud Mixing. The sealing mechanism where these shafts penetrate the hopper wall is actually a critical level of possible leakage. Two Major systems are utilized:

Mechanical Seals: These seals give top-quality leak avoidance when compared to common packing. They comprise two very polished faces, one particular stationary and a single rotating, held with each other by a spring mechanism. The near contact concerning these faces generates a decent barrier versus fluid escape. The choice of components for your seal faces is critical; possibilities include silicon carbide, tungsten carbide, and various grades of chrome steel, dependant upon the abrasive mother nature from the drilling mud plus the potential for chemical attack. Mechanical seals demand from customers exact installation and alignment.

Packing Seals: Packing seals utilize compressible resources, for instance graphite-impregnated PTFE (Teflon), wrapped around the rotating shaft and compressed by a gland. though less complicated and less expensive than mechanical seals, packing seals are at risk of don and have to have periodic adjustment to keep up a powerful seal. Also they are a lot more more likely to leak, specifically when managing abrasive mud formulations.

When picking out involving mechanical seals and packing seals, consider the subsequent:

Mud composition: Abrasive fluids need additional strong and resistant seals.

running force: large tension purposes reap the check here benefits of mechanical seals.

upkeep necessities: Packing seals need to have typical adjustment, Whilst mechanical seals are more self-retaining.

Static Seals (Flanges and Connections): The details wherever different sections of the hopper are joined jointly, such as flanges and pipe connections, are also susceptible to leaks. the selection of gasket materials is paramount.

Gasket products: Common gasket resources consist of:

Elastomers (e.g., Nitrile Rubber, Viton): These supply good sealing properties and resistance to a range of chemical compounds, but their temperature and tension restrictions needs to be carefully regarded. Viton presents outstanding chemical resistance compared to nitrile.

Compressed Fiber: These gaskets are constructed from cellulose or artificial fibers bonded with rubber or resin. They offer superior resistance to pressure and temperature but are prone to chemical attack.

PTFE (Teflon): PTFE gaskets present outstanding chemical resistance and a broad temperature assortment, but They can be rather gentle and will be liable to chilly move (creep) beneath higher force.

Spiral-Wound Gaskets: These gaskets encompass alternating levels of steel (normally stainless steel) along with a filler materials (such as PTFE or graphite). they offer superb sealing performance underneath large pressure and temperature and offer you great resilience to deformation.

the choice of the suitable gasket content relies on the chemical composition with the drilling mud, the working temperature and force, as well as the flange floor finish. good torque software is important to make sure a good and reputable seal.

Redundancy: employing double sealing methods presents an additional layer of safety. for instance, a Most important mechanical seal backed up by a secondary lip seal. This redundancy ensures that if the primary seal fails, the secondary seal will stop leakage right up until maintenance is usually carried out.

Operational treatments for Leakage Handle

Even the ideal-intended mud mixing hopper can leak if operated improperly. next proven protocols and employing ideal methods are crucial.

force Management: Fluctuations in tension in the hopper can worry the seals and raise the chance of leakage. using stress relief valves is crucial to stop more than-pressurization.

stress aid Valves: appropriately sized and routinely inspected strain reduction valves safeguard the hopper from excessive strain. The discharge with the relief valve really should be directed to a secure locale, like a set tank.

Vacuum techniques: For sure apps, keeping a slight negative stress in the hopper may help avoid leaks. This can be reached utilizing a vacuum pump linked to the hopper's vent program.

Optimized Filling: diligently controlled filling methods reduce spills and splashing.

Splash Guards: Installing splash guards round the hopper's inlet details minimizes the potential risk of fluid escaping all through filling.

Magnetic speedy Latch Lids: These secure lids stop accidental opening and cut down dust and liquid escapes.

Zero-Leakage Valves: Drip-cost-free valves for draining are critical, Specially with dangerous elements.

Valve variety: high-quality ball valves or gate valves.

normal Inspection: Valves should be inspected consistently for dress in and tear.

Material Compatibility: A crucial to lengthy-time period Integrity

the selection of components for the mud mixing hopper is vital to its prolonged-expression effectiveness and resistance to leaks. Drilling fluids is often very corrosive, as well as hopper components needs to be suitable with the specific chemical composition of the mud.

Corrosion Resistance: Matching elements to envisioned chemical exposure.

Hastelloy and stainless-steel: For highly corrosive fluids.

Coatings: protecting levels to reinforce chemical resistance.

Nano Ceramic Coating: stops corrosion from acid mud.

Compatibility Charts: offering detailed guides on Protected content mixtures.

in depth Manuals: substance compatibility guides to avoid accidents.
